How to Make a DIY Heating Pad for Shoulders and Neck
Back and neck aches are very common as most of us do a lot of sitting, sleep wrong, carry heavy things or even sprain our muscles during exercise. Give yourself some relief from those aches and sprains by making your own Neck-wrap Heating Pad. These heating pads are also great as gifts for friends and family. Just heat up these pads and relax those muscles! Materials needed: 8 strips of fabric 3 1/2” x 6 1/2” 1 backing strip 6 1/2” x 24 1/2” 3-4 cups of rice (or other grain for filling)
